#ef4284 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ef4284 is composed of 93.7% red, 25.9%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 72.4% magenta, 44.8%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 337.1 degrees, a saturation of 84.4% and a lightness of 59.8%. #ef4284 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ff84ff with #df0009. Closest websafe color is: #ff3399.

#ef4284 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ef4284 has RGB values of R:239, G:66, B:132 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.72, Y:0.45,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15680132.
